Transaction 53d23eeb90fe4c80eb0d4558074826dd4fcae87d20a2a01ae791a9fa6fa06706

28 Input
2 Outputs
  • 53d23eeb90fe4c80eb0d4558074826dd4fcae87d20a2a01ae791a9fa6fa06706:0
  • value  2923046
    address  3AtRyQsBAZrXb7e5t3rtBMX5SEguMSqAhV
  • 53d23eeb90fe4c80eb0d4558074826dd4fcae87d20a2a01ae791a9fa6fa06706:1
  • value  289485797
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s